The death at a Portland homeless encampment isn’t considered suspicious.

The man was found unresponsive about 6:28 a.m. Monday near the intersection of Franklin Street and Marginal Way, according to Brad Nadeau, a spokesperson for the Portland Police Department.

Nadeau said the death doesn’t appear to be suspicious, but the Maine medical examiner’s office will determine an exact cause of death.

No additional information was immediately available.
